What kind of terrain can I expect on the Arroyo de las Cañas Trail?

The route features varied terrain, starting with a comfortable and compact track. It then transitions to a less firm but still comfortable area covered by a splendid dehesa (wooded pasture), and concludes on a compacted dirt track. The path winds through beautiful meadows and natural landscapes.

What wildlife and natural features can I see along the route?

The trail offers a rich experience of the local biosphere and natural park. You might spot horses, sheep, cattle, and even pigs roaming freely. The diverse flora and fauna are typical of the Sierra Morena region, providing a wonderful natural setting.

Does the trail intersect with other paths?

Yes, the route incorporates sections of several local paths. You will ride along parts of the Arroyo de las Cañas Trail, as well as segments of 'Arroyo de las canas', 'Travesía Lope de Vega', and 'Calle San Sebastián', among others, as it circles back to El Pedroso.
